Output 8b597566625541b67ea7ef9aafa8716efdfd1ef0ff941267ba71fae93e306a47:3

value
28951767
script pubkey
OP_0 OP_PUSHBYTES_20 e12b93e0ecccb99489dbc7f496a4579ed442fcab
address
bc1quy4e8c8vejuefzwmcl6fdfzhnm2y9l9t8740jz
transaction
8b597566625541b67ea7ef9aafa8716efdfd1ef0ff941267ba71fae93e306a47
spent
true